Erica, the heaths or heathers, is a genus of approximately 860 species of flowering plants in the family Ericaceae. The English common names "heath" and "heather" are shared by some closely related genera of similar appearance. Most of the species are small shrubs from 20-150cm high, though some are taller. All are evergreen, with minute needle-like leaves 2-15 mm long. Flowers are usually outward or downward facing and are borne in mass. The plants are grown as landscape or garden plants for their floral effect. At least 660 of the species are endemic to South Africa, and these are often called the Cape heaths, forming the largest genus in the fynbos. The remaining species are native to other parts of Africa, Madagascar, the Mediterranean region, and Europe. Erica formosa is a charming plant that produces lovely displays of white flowers from midwinter to early summer. It is well-tempered and keeps a neat tidy habit for many years without requiring much maintenance and therefore should be one of the first choices when planning a fynbos garden. Erica formosa is a compact, much-branched, bushy shrublet, up to 600 mm tall. It has small, dark, shiny, green leaves arranged close to thin stems. It produces a profusion of small, glossy, white flowers shaped like rounded or urn-shaped bells that are contracted at the throat. A distinctive feature of this species is the eight grooves or channels in the flowers. It often grows in colonies producing splashes of white on hillsides from July to November. Erica formosa is quite hardy in Mediterranean conditions or areas where there is no frost. It has a neat growth habit and is a good edging plant, which can be used in mass displays. A combination of this white-flowered species in mass displays with the pink buchu species, Coleonema pulchellum planted behind, and the smaller Acmadenia heterophylla in front, will be most rewarding.
